Quote:
Originally Posted by wicked insanity View Post
So if one initially has retail 1.1 f/w or similar then upgrades to a hybrid 1.8 f/w. Can they then updgrade to a full dev 2.15 f/w??

Also,
Can a hybrid f/w run backup PS3 games from the HDD??
At the moment, whenever you run the Debug Firmware PUP update on a retail PS3 it only installs it as "pseudo-Debug" versus "full-Debug" (where the options actually function) so although you can revert back to FULL retail PS3 Firmware after doing the "HDD Swap" it's not (yet) possible to get into "full" Debug from a Retail PS3.

To answer your second question: The "pseudo-Debug" (aka "hybrid") can not run PS3 backups as the menu options are present but don't function, you can't run Dev PKG files, etc. Give the other resident PS3 Devs a little time to wake up and examine it, and perhaps we'll all know more.
